Our proprietary PA curriculum fully integrates music, dance, and theater into our age appropriate development standards through classes and Broadway style productions.
Our classroom provides an ideal environment to foster individual development and self-help skills. We use a scaffolded approach to learning through systematically building on students’ experiences and knowledge as they are acquiring new skills in order to enhance learning and aid in the mastery of tasks. Their curious minds are exposed to an enriched curriculum focusing on language development by using pictures, books and basic academics in their environment. Following simple instructions is implemented through circle time, story time, art, and curriculum projects. Besides the social, emotional development, we also focus on developing fine motor skills through fun and sensory activities. Our Little Explorers are ready to put to practice their newfound independence by exploring their surroundings as they come with a Brighter understanding of their world around them.

We are part of the Building Kidz Worldwide family of campuses, providing preschool and childcare services for our community in the Richmond area of San Francisco.
Our philosophy is to develop the “whole child”. We focus on 6 key areas of development: emotional, social, cognitive, physical, communication, and academic. We create an environment where children are challenged intellectually and are engaged in an interest of lifelong learning through an intelligent integration of academics and performing arts. It is this philosophy and our preschool programs that has made us one of the top preschools and childcare services in America.
Our San Francisco campus offers a a low teacher to child ratio of 1:5 which allows us to provide a more personalized experience for all. We value the uniqueness of every child and our goal is to provide the best possible care and environment in which each individual can thrive during their most formative years. Our mission is to deliver a world class preschool experience resulting in children that love learning.
